<class name="AudioStreamPlaybackPolyphonic" inherits="AudioStreamPlayback" xmlns:xsi="http://www.w3.org/2001/XMLSchema-instance" xsi:noNamespaceSchemaLocation="../class.xsd">
 | 
						|
	<brief_description>
 | 
						|
		Playback instance for [AudioStreamPolyphonic].
 | 
						|
	</brief_description>
 | 
						|
	<description>
 | 
						|
		Playback instance for [AudioStreamPolyphonic]. After setting the [code]stream[/code] property of [AudioStreamPlayer], [AudioStreamPlayer2D], or [AudioStreamPlayer3D], the playback instance can be obtained by calling [method AudioStreamPlayer.get_stream_playback], [method AudioStreamPlayer2D.get_stream_playback] or [method AudioStreamPlayer3D.get_stream_playback] methods.

		<method name="play_stream">
 | 
						|
			<return type="int" />
 | 
						|
			<param index="0" name="stream" type="AudioStream" />
 | 
						|
			<param index="1" name="from_offset" type="float" default="0" />
 | 
						|
			<param index="2" name="volume_db" type="float" default="0" />
 | 
						|
			<param index="3" name="pitch_scale" type="float" default="1.0" />
 | 
						|
			<param index="4" name="playback_type" type="int" enum="AudioServer.PlaybackType" default="0" />
 | 
						|
			<param index="5" name="bus" type="StringName" default="&"Master"" />
 | 
						|
			<description>
 | 
						|
				Play an [AudioStream] at a given offset, volume, pitch scale, playback type, and bus. Playback starts immediately.
 | 
						|
				The return value is a unique integer ID that is associated to this playback stream and which can be used to control it.
 | 
						|
				This ID becomes invalid when the stream ends (if it does not loop), when the [AudioStreamPlaybackPolyphonic] is stopped, or when [method stop_stream] is called.
 | 
						|
				This function returns [constant INVALID_ID] if the amount of streams currently playing equals [member AudioStreamPolyphonic.polyphony]. If you need a higher amount of maximum polyphony, raise this value.
 | 
						|
			</description>
 | 
						|
		</method>
